25 – ALARM LOG
This is the menu in which the log of previous alarms is saved, with the time the alarm occurred (in relation to the Time
drive power on parameter). The alarms are displayed starting from the most recent (No. 1) up to the furthest back in
time (No. 30). Up to 30 alarm signals can be displayed. The sub-code is used by service technicians to identify the
specific type of alarm. Press the ▲ and ▼ keys to scroll the screen pages of the alarm log. The alarm log cannot be
deleted.
